Across TCGA patient cohorts, CCDC57 protein abundance is significantly associated with the RNA expression of many other genes, with 1,830 significant associations in total. LUAD shows the largest number of these associations.

The most reproducible CCDC57-associated genes across cancer lineages are UBXN10, ZNF474, and ERICH3. Each is linked with CCDC57 in more than 2 cancer types. Because this analysis shows association rather than direction, both CCDC57-to-partner and partner-to-CCDC57 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, CCDC57 versus UBXN10 in UCEC, with a Pearson correlation of 0.47.
